διά-δυ^σις , εως, ,
A.passing through, passage,ἐς τὼς πόρωςTi.Locr.100e, cf. Thphr.Od.50: metaph. in pl., evasions, τῶν ἀδικημάτων, i.e. escape from the consequences of crimes, D.24.139, cf. 94, Plu.Dem.6: abs., Lib.Or.18.32.
II. in pl., passages, galleries, in mines, etc., D.S.5.36: sg., prob.l. in Aen.Tact.24.5; subterranean channel, Demetr.Sceps. ap. Str.13.1.43.
